Transaction 50e26bdbdf15e92ef16087b785810fbf55ba564f5634ba789c3323031a6715b9

block
aba8b71f0e341a45172ada5a841aeaab43c310f249dccbb4cdf94d935e521ef0

1 Input

3001 Outputs